private final SpamReducedLogger ramLogger = new SpamReducedLogger(1);
public void dumpBufferMemoryUsage() {
if (!ramLogger.canMaybeLog()) return;
ramLogger.info("Dumping Ram Usage for buffer usage...");
long bufferCount = 0;
long fullBufferCount = 0;
long totalUsage = 0;
int maxLength = MAX_TRIANGLES_PER_BUFFER*(LodUtil.LOD_VERTEX_FORMAT.getByteSize()*3);
for (LodVertexBuffer[] buffers : buildableVbos) {
if (buffers == null) continue;
LodVertexBuffer[] bs = buffers.clone();
for (LodVertexBuffer b : bs) {
if (b == null) continue;
bufferCount++;
if (b.size == maxLength) {
fullBufferCount++;
} else if (b.size > maxLength) {
ramLogger.info("BUFFER OVERSIZED: {} (max size is {})", new UnitBytes(b.size), new UnitBytes(maxLength));
}
totalUsage += b.size;
}
}
for (LodVertexBuffer[] buffers : drawableVbos) {
if (buffers == null) continue;
LodVertexBuffer[] bs = buffers.clone();
for (LodVertexBuffer b : bs) {
if (b == null) continue;
bufferCount++;
if (b.size == maxLength) {
fullBufferCount++;
} else if (b.size > maxLength) {
ramLogger.info("BUFFER OVERSIZED: {} (max size is {})", new UnitBytes(b.size), new UnitBytes(maxLength));
}
totalUsage += b.size;
}
}
ramLogger.info("================================================");
ramLogger.info("Buffers: [{}], Full-sized Buffers: [{}], Total: [{}]",
bufferCount, fullBufferCount, new UnitBytes(totalUsage));
ramLogger.info("================================================");
ramLogger.incLogTries();
}
